        Late Night Software is proud to announce UFGATE.

     UFGATE is a package that will move files, mail, and news-
groups back and forth between UUCP/USENET and MS-DOS machines.  
The package will gate between UUCP/USENET and FidoNet or you can 
just run the package stand-alone, effectively being a leaf site 
in UUCP/USENET.

     UFGATE runs on IBM-PC/XT/AT or PS/2 machines or compatibles. 
UFGATE will also work with MS-DOS or PC-DOS machines that are not 
100 percent IBM-PC hardware compatible with an appropriate FOSSIL 
(a communications device driver).  This is needed for the UUCICO 
clone, GNUUCP (aka. UUSLAVE).

     The GNUUCP program has been brought up to a full implementa-
tion of UUCICO with routines so it can run with the MS-DOS file 
structure.  You can initiate or receive UUCP connections and 
there is full support for l.sys files.  You can even use it with 
PC Pursuit.

     The package will handle the importing, exporting of UUCP 
messages, and also the automatic deletion of old USENET newsgroup 
messages.  UFGATE will also handle mail/newsgroups that have been 
either 12 or 16 bit compressed.

     UFGATE can handle either UUCP bang-style, ARPA/INTERNET 
domain style, or a hybrid of both.  It can also handle aliases 
for individuals or machine names.  Message forwarding is also 
built in.  UFGATE can handle multiple hosts.

     Message formatting, like the automatic appending of 
individual signature files, is supported.  

     Detailed debugging is available, so setup is easier.

     UFGATE is free to non-commercial, non-supported users.  If 
you are interested in support, which includes updates for a year, 
the Late Night Software telephone support service, and a hard 
copy of the manual, a $35 fee is asked.  If you are a commercial 
site, you will automatically get the support described above, and 
the manual for $195.  Support is available to all users via the 
UFGATE echo on FidoNet.
